The Avalanches: 'We Will Always Love You' Album Review

A New Masterpiece from the Kings of Sampledelic Pop

The Long-Awaited Third Album Delivers on All Fronts

After a four-year hiatus, the Australian electronic music group The Avalanches has returned with their highly anticipated third album, "We Will Always Love You." The album is a mesmerizing journey through time and space, blending classic samples with modern production techniques to create a truly unique and immersive experience.

From the opening track, "Take Care in Your Dreaming," it's clear that The Avalanches have evolved their sound while remaining true to their signature style. The album features a diverse range of guest vocalists, including MGMT's Andrew VanWyngarden, Karen O of Yeah Yeah Yeahs, and Kurt Vile, each adding their own unique flavor to the proceedings.

The samples on "We Will Always Love You" are as diverse and eclectic as ever, ranging from obscure film scores to forgotten pop songs. However, The Avalanches don't simply rely on nostalgia; they transform these fragments into something completely new and original, creating a sonic collage that is both playful and profound.

Lyrically, the album explores themes of love, loss, and the passage of time. The title track, a collaboration with MGMT, is a poignant meditation on the enduring power of love, while "The Divine Chord" reflects on the fragility of life and the importance of cherishing each moment.

Conclusion

The Avalanches have once again proven their status as masters of their craft with "We Will Always Love You." The album is a testament to their boundless creativity and their ability to bridge the past and present of recorded music. It's a deeply personal and moving work that will leave a lasting impression on listeners for years to come.
